Ute forward Donnie Tillman is booked for a Jazz workout Friday; will he rejoin Utah by the deadline?

(Rick Egan | The Salt Lake Tribune) USC Trojans forward Bennie Boatwright (25) trails Utah Utes forward Donnie Tillman (3) as he takes the ball to the hoop, in PAC-12 basketball action between Utah Utes and USC Trojans at the Jon M. Huntsman Center, Thursday, March 7, 2019.

Utah junior forward Donnie Tillman will work out for the Jazz on Friday, five days before the deadline for underclassmen to withdraw from the NBA draft.

Tillman will join Syracuse wing Oshae Brissett, Houston guard Corey Davis, Davidson guard Jon Axel Gudmundsson, Minnesota forward Jordan Murphy and Gonzaga wing Zach Norvell Jr. in the workout at the Zions Bank Basketball Campus.

Sedrick Barefield, Tillman’s former Ute teammate, worked out for the Jazz last May, shortly before the deadline, and became an All-Pac-12 guard in his senior season.

Tillman was named the conference’s Sixth Man of the Year as a sophomore, when he averaged 10.5 points and 5.3 rebounds. He acknowledged having an up-and-down season, but he scored in double figures in each of Utah’s last five games.

Following a scoreless game at Washington in late February, he responded with 16 points and good defense on Washington State star Robert Franks in a victory three days later. Tillman scored 18 points in Utah’s loss to Oregon in the Pac-12 tournament quarterfinals.

Tillman is young for being a rising junior; he’ll turn 20 in August.
